
if you live in California and took a vacation to Las Vegas, Nevada and bought a Coffee mug for a souvenir?
Do you have to report this on your taxes?
How about if you bought a coffee mug online that was bought in a store in Las Vegas?
No, you don’t have to report it.
If you live in California and make an on-line purchase from Amazon or similar places that don’t charge sales tax, tax law says you are supposed to report this and pay the sales/use tax on your Form 540. It is unlikely you would be caught.
